Alert: SoftDeleteBacklogHigh. This fires when the Merrowfield orders table accumulates more than 50,000 soft-deleted rows awaiting purge. Customer-facing order lookups may slow noticeably. Do not hard-delete rows manually; the purge job must handle foreign-key cleanup. Verify the nightly purge on the Quillhaven scheduler ran. Detailed triage steps are documented on our internal page here.

dashboard of yagug-yajof = https://jira.tolvaqworks.corp/spaces/job/pages/da502a8428c9

## Building Access — Spares Room (Hullbrook Annex)

Contractors: the spare hardware room is down the east corridor on the ground floor, third door on the left. Sign in at the front desk first and grab a visitor lanyard. Anything you take out, jot it in the blue logbook — yes, even the little stuff. The door self-locks, so don't wedge it. To get in, punch in the code below.

staff pass of hagug-taguf = bdg-HJ-9

## Watchdog Environment Variables — KioskPilot

The KioskPilot watchdog restarts the display shell if the heartbeat stalls for more than 45 seconds. Set WATCHDOG_INTERVAL_MS conservatively; values under 5000 cause restart loops on older Brennex terminals. WATCHDOG_LOG_LEVEL should stay at `warn` in production to avoid filling the kiosk's small disk. The watchdog also authenticates to the fleet controller when reporting restarts, and that requires a shared secret. Add the following line to the environment file:

vault entry, haduf-hahag: ARCHIVE_KEY3=d85

**FAQ: How do we roll back a failed Murmurbus broker upgrade?**

For the weekly eng sync: if the Murmurbus 4.x upgrade fails mid-migration, drain the queues, restore the pre-upgrade snapshot, and restart consumers in staged order. Rollback scripts live in the ops bundle. Unsealing that bundle on the recovery host requires the recovery passphrase, listed directly below this entry.

recovery phrase for yahap-faduf: sorion-kasath-briath-gorius-ulaael-zorvan-aldiel-quenwyn-casdor-framir-julwyn-novvan-zorox